I live in France and would like to go to Africa for hunting. Now, the question I have is: Can I go and hunt with my own rifle ? I was surfing on the net desperately trying to find any international regulations regarding transportation and use of hunting rifles but so far, my results are not very impressive...

So, yeah, any help regarding this matter from you folks, will be greatly appreciated.

Thank you in advance.

Regards.
 
Depends on which country you are interested in going to.
Check what is required to leave France with your gun and get it back in first of all.
There is a host of information on this web site about particular countries.
If it is South Africa just do a search for SAPS forms.
 
Should not be any problem, I have met french hunters at the SAPS (South African Police) office in Johannesbourgh Airport doing the paperwork for the temporary import of their firearms.
